Step-by-Step: Uninstalling Regular Apps

Removing regular apps was straightforward, and I got it done in minutes. Here’s how I did it:

  • I pressed the Home button on the remote to open the main menu.
  • Then, I navigated to ‘Apps’ and selected the Settings icon (the gear).
  • I scrolled down to ‘Downloaded Apps’ to see all the apps I had installed.
  • After that, I selected the app I wanted to delete.
  • Finally, I chose ‘Delete’ and confirmed it when asked.

This process helped me quickly remove the apps I didn’t need. It freed up space and sped up my TV.

Reinstalling Apps: A Simple Guide

Sometimes I had to reinstall apps that weren’t working or ones I deleted. Here’s what I did:

  • I went to the ‘Apps’ section from the Home menu.
  • Then, I used the search bar to find the app I needed.
  • Once I found it, I simply selected ‘Install’.

Reinstalling apps made sure I had the latest version and fixed issues I encountered.

Overcoming Common Issues: My Solutions

I ran into a few issues while managing apps. Here’s how I fixed them:

  • Can’t delete apps: Enabling Developer Mode let me remove some stubborn pre-installed apps.
  • Storage issues: Deleting unused apps and clearing caches freed up space for new apps.
  • App malfunctions: Reinstalling apps usually solved any performance issues I faced.

Solving these problems improved my overall viewing experience.
